Panel | Drugs Covered | Best For |
---|---|---|
5-Panel | THC, Cocaine, Opiates, Amphetamines, PCP | Baseline employment screening |
7-Panel | 5-panel + Barbiturates, Benzodiazepines | Healthcare & safety-sensitive roles |
10-Panel | 7-panel + Methadone, Propoxyphene, Quaaludes* | Expanded coverage (role-specific) |

Ranges vary by substance, frequency of use, metabolism, body mass, dosage, hydration, and lab cutoff levels.
Drug | Urine | Hair | Blood | Nails |
---|---|---|---|---|
Marijuana (THC) | 1-30 days | Up to 90 days | 2-3 days | Up to 3-6 months |
Cocaine | 2-4 days | Up to 90 days | 1-2 days | Up to 3-6 months |
Opiates (Codeine, Morphine, Heroin) | 1-3 days | Up to 90 days | Up to 24 hours | Up to 3-6 months |
Amphetamines (incl. Methamphetamine) | 1-3 days | Up to 90 days | 1-2 days | Up to 3-6 months |
PCP (Phencyclidine) | 1-7 days | Up to 90 days | 1-3 days | Up to 3-6 months |
Screening at SAMHSA-certified laboratories with confirmatory GC/MS or LC-MS/MS testing as needed.
Every non-negative screen is reviewed by a Medical Review Officer. Chain-of-Custody Form (CCF) maintained end-to-end. DOT collections and results reporting follow 49 CFR Part 40 when specified by the employer/order.

Iowa, located in the Midwestern United States, is known for its diverse landscape consisting of rolling plains and cornfields and is sometimes referred to as 'The Hawkeye State.' Des Moines is the capital and largest city, serving as the state's political and cultural hub.
With a population of over 3 million, Iowa provides a friendly, community-focused atmosphere that is often reflected in its strong support for public education and state-wide arts initiatives. Iowa is also known for its impressive agricultural output, being one of the leading producers of corn and soybeans in the nation.
Iowa boasts a low unemployment rate and high literacy levels, making it an attractive state for both families and businesses looking for stability and growth. The state is also home to numerous colleges and universities, contributing to its reputation as a center for higher learning.
